13862 Whitney Point, NY has a humid continental climate. This means that the area sees four distinct seasons, with cold, snowy winters and hot, humid summers. The average temperature in the winter is around 25°F (-3.8°C), while in the summer it ranges from 68°F (20°C) to 85°F (29°C). Rainfall is fairly evenly distributed throughout the year, with an average of around 42 inches of precipitation annually. Humidity levels can be quite high in the summer months, and nights are often cool and pleasant throughout the year.

Whitney Point (zip 13862), New York gets 41 inches of rain, on average, per year. The US average is 38 inches of rain per year.

Whitney Point (zip 13862) averages 68 inches of snow per year. The US average is 28 inches of snow per year.

On average, there are 154 sunny days per year in Whitney Point (zip 13862). The US average is 205 sunny days.

Whitney Point (zip 13862) gets some kind of precipitation, on average, 154 days per year. Precipitation is rain, snow, sleet, or hail that falls to the ground. In order for precipitation to be counted you have to get at least .01 inches on the ground to measure.

Many people confuse weather and climate but they are different. Weather is the conditions of the atmosphere over a short period of time, and climate is how the atmosphere is over long periods of time.

Weather is how the atmosphere is behaving and its effects upon life and human activities. Weather can change from minute-to-minute. Most people think of weather in terms of temperature, humidity, precipitation, cloudiness, brightness, visibility, wind, and atmospheric pressure.

Climate is the description of the long-term pattern of weather in a place. Climate can mean the average weather for a particular region and time period taken over 30 years. Climate is the average of weather over time.

July is the hottest month for the 13862 zip code with an average high temperature of 79.5°, which ranks it as cooler than most places in New York. In the 13862 zip code, there are 4 comfortable months with high temperatures in the range of 70-85°. The most pleasant months of the year for the 13862 zip code are August, July and June.
In the 13862 zip code, there are 2.6 days annually when the high temperature is over 90°, which is cooler than most places in New York.
January has the coldest nighttime temperatures for the 13862 zip code with an average of 12.7°. This is colder than most places in New York.
In the 13862 zip code, there are 154.7 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below freezing, which is colder than most places in New York.
In the 13862 zip code, there are 9.5 days annually when the nighttime low temperature falls below zero°, which is colder than most places in New York.
Humidity in the 13862 zip code is generally quite low and comfortable. There are few days during the summer when the humidity becomes unpleasant. The most humid months (but still comfortable) are July, August and June.
June is the wettest month in the 13862 zip code with 4.2 inches of rain, and the driest month is February with 2.3 inches. The wettest season is Autumn with 29% of yearly precipitation and 19% occurs in Spring, which is the driest season. The annual rainfall of 40.5 inches in the 13862 zip code means that it is drier than most places in New York.
January is the rainiest month in the 13862 zip code with 15.2 days of rain, and August is the driest month with only 10.6 rainy days. There are 154.1 rainy days annually in the 13862 zip code, which is rainier than most places in New York. The rainiest season is Spring when it rains 27% of the time and the driest is Autumn with only a 23% chance of a rainy day.
An annual snowfall of 67.7 inches in the 13862 zip code means that it is snowier than most places in New York. January is the snowiest month in the 13862 zip code with 18.8 inches of snow, and 6 months of the year have significant snowfall.
